## Artifact Signing — SDK Parity Notes (Weekly Sync)

Kestrel SDK for Android reached parity with the Swift client this sprint: offline queueing, batched telemetry, and retry semantics now match. Both SDKs ship as signed artifacts from the same pipeline. Remaining gap: background sync throttling, targeted next sprint. Verify both release bundles before tagging. Both artifacts validate against the shared signing key below.

signing key of kawig-fafog = bky19_6Fypv1qws7J8qJtaYjX

Receipt mailer: plugin failure handling. If GivenGrove's receipt pipeline rejects your plugin output, check that your template returns valid totals and a non-empty donor locale. Malformed output quarantines the batch; it does not retry. Clear quarantine only after fixing the template. Validation rules and the quarantine release procedure are documented on the following page.

runbook for tagug-hafog: https://jira.lumiclabs.internal/projects/pages/pages/9773c0d8

## Dark Mode Toggle — Ops Notes

The Brindlewood admin dashboard stores the dark-mode preference server-side in the `ui_prefs` table, not in localStorage. If users report the theme flipping back to light on refresh, the prefs write-back worker has likely stalled. Restart the `prefs-sync` service first, then verify rows are updating. If updates still fail, check that the dashboard can reach the prefs database directly. The connection string used by the worker is below.

replica DSN, bagaf-bagep: mssql://praion_svc:7RJjXrE@db-3c46.halixcorp.internal:5432/zorix

## Runbook: Slabdiff large-file viewer

Slabdiff streams diffs for files over 500 MB. It never loads full content into memory; chunks are hashed and compared server-side. Access is read-only and scoped to the review group. If memory spikes or temp files persist past 24h, restart the worker and file a ticket. Escalation steps and sandbox details are documented here:

wiki page, fawef-tawif: https://jira.zemvarsys.internal/projects/pages/display/180f7ba3